Strong's #2691: chatser (pronounced khaw-tsare')
(masculine and feminine); from 2690 in its original sense; a yard (as inclosed by a fence); also a hamlet (as similarly surrounded with walls):--court, tower, village.
Brown-Driver-Briggs Hebrew Lexicon:
châtsêr
1) court, enclosure
1a) enclosures
1b) court
2) settled abode, settlement, village, town
Part of Speech: noun masculine
Relation: from H2690 in its original sense
Same Word by TWOT Number: 722a, 723a
